The Shortcut to Powerpoint somehow got separated from the Microsoft Office Suite subfolder on the Start Menu and has now taken up residence on the desktop. How do I corral it to get it back in it's pen with Word, Excel, etc.?

Simply drag it back in there - you have to hover over the start button, then over program files > then each folder in turn, waiting for them to open until you get to the right place, then drop it.
